Understanding Fuel Pump Failure in Your Civic

The fuel pump, typically mounted inside the fuel tank as part of a larger assembly (sender unit), is responsible for delivering pressurized fuel from the tank to the engine's injectors. When it malfunctions or fails completely, your Civic’s engine cannot receive the fuel it needs to run properly. Common symptoms include:

  • Engine Cranking But Not Starting: No fuel pressure means no combustion.
  • Engine Sputtering or Loss of Power Under Load: Especially noticeable during acceleration or uphill driving, indicating insufficient fuel delivery.
  • Engine Stalling: Particularly when warm or under stress; may restart after cooling briefly.
  • Loud Whining or Humming Noise from Fuel Tank Area: Unusual sounds often precede complete failure.
  • Poor Fuel Economy: A struggling pump can inefficiently deliver fuel.
  • Check Engine Light: Often paired with fuel system-related codes like P0171 (System Too Lean), P0087 (Fuel Rail/System Pressure Too Low), or specific fuel pump circuit codes.

Essential Diagnostic Steps Before Replacement

1. Verify Symptoms: Carefully note when and how the symptoms occur. Confirm the engine cranks normally (strong battery and starter).
2. Check the Fuel Pump Fuse & Relay: Locate your Civic's main fuse box (usually under the dash or hood). Consult the owner's manual or box diagram for the exact location of the fuel pump fuse and relay. Pull the fuse and inspect the metal strip inside – is it intact? Swap the fuel pump relay with an identical, known-good relay (like the horn relay) and test.
3. Listen for the Fuel Pump Prime: Turn the ignition key to the "ON" position (without cranking the engine). You should hear a distinct, brief whirring or humming sound coming from the rear seat or trunk area – the fuel pump pressurizing the system for several seconds. No sound strongly points to a pump circuit issue or pump failure.
4. Test Fuel Pressure (Recommended): This is the most definitive test. You need a fuel pressure test kit compatible with your Civic's Schrader valve on the fuel rail (looks like a tire valve stem). Attach the gauge according to kit instructions. Turn the ignition to "ON" and note the pressure reading. Compare it to your Civic's specification (found in a repair manual or online source specific to your year/engine). Low or zero pressure indicates a fuel delivery problem, likely the pump.
5. Inspect Wiring: While access is difficult before removal, visually check wiring connectors near the fuel tank for obvious damage or corrosion when possible.

Crucial Safety Warnings Before Starting

  • Fire Hazard: Fuel is extremely flammable. Have a class B fire extinguisher readily accessible. Work outdoors or in a very well-ventilated area. Avoid sparks or open flames.
  • No Smoking: Absolutely no smoking anywhere near the work area.
  • Relieve Fuel Pressure: This is critical. Locate the fuel pump fuse or relay. Start the engine and let it idle until it stalls naturally (fuel pressure depleted). Attempt to restart briefly to ensure pressure is gone. If the engine won't start at all, skip this step but proceed with extreme caution during disconnection.
  • Disconnect Battery: Always disconnect the NEGATIVE battery terminal to prevent sparks.
  • Avoid Skin Contact: Fuel is an irritant; wear nitrile gloves. Wear safety glasses to protect eyes.
  • Prepare for Spills: Have plenty of absorbent shop rags ready. Cover carpet/interior surfaces near the work area. Keep a small container or specialized drain pan ready to catch fuel when opening lines/tank. Clean spills immediately.
  • Work Support: Ensure the car is parked on a level surface with the parking brake firmly applied. Use proper jack stands – never work under a vehicle supported only by a jack.

Step-by-Step Honda Civic Fuel Pump Replacement Procedure

1. Access the Fuel Pump:

  • Locate Access Point: Most Civics have the fuel pump assembly mounted under the rear seat. Remove the lower rear seat cushion by firmly pulling upwards at the front edge until the retaining clips release. Some models may require access through the trunk floor.
  • Remove the Access Cover: Carefully peel back the carpeting over the fuel pump area (under the rear seat). You’ll see a metal or plastic service cover secured by screws or clips. Remove these and lift the cover off. Clean any debris around the cover area thoroughly before opening the access point to the pump itself.

2. Disconnect Electrical & Fuel Lines:

  • Note Wiring Connections: Before disconnecting, take clear photos or carefully label all electrical connectors plugging into the top of the fuel pump module assembly.
  • Disconnect Electrical: Unplug the main electrical connector and any other sensor connectors.
  • Disconnect Fuel Lines: Identify the fuel supply and return lines (often labeled or color-coded). Depressurization should have relieved pressure, but have rags ready. Use the appropriate fuel line disconnect tool for your fitting style to carefully release each line without damaging the clips or hardlines. Some models may have threaded fittings requiring wrenches instead of quick-disconnects.

3. Remove the Fuel Pump Assembly:

  • Remove Lock Ring: A large circular lock ring secures the pump assembly to the tank. This usually requires a specialized spanner wrench or can be carefully walked loose by striking it sharply with a brass drift punch and hammer. Clockwise or Counter-Clockwise? This varies! Most often, turn the lock ring COUNTER-CLOCKWISE to loosen it. Tap firmly at multiple points around its circumference. Avoid striking metal on metal too hard – sparks risk.
  • Lift Assembly Out: Once the lock ring is unscrewed, carefully lift the entire fuel pump and sender assembly straight up out of the fuel tank. It has a float arm for the fuel gauge – maneuver it carefully to avoid bending. Watch for the old gasket or large O-ring remaining on the tank neck – ensure it comes out completely and clean the surface meticulously.

4. Replace the Pump Assembly:

  • Transfer Components: If replacing the entire assembly, skip this step. If replacing only the pump motor inside the assembly basket, carefully note the orientation of the old pump and transfer the strainer sock filter and any level sender components to the new pump assembly exactly as they were. Avoid bending the float arm. Clean any dirt/debris from the assembly basket.
  • Install New Gasket/O-ring: Lubricate the brand new gasket or large O-ring lightly with clean fuel or silicone grease (if specified). Place it correctly into the groove on the tank's filler neck or on the new assembly, depending on your Civic's design and the gasket style.
  • Lower New Assembly: Carefully align the float arm and lowering slots (if present) and lower the new pump assembly straight down into the tank.
  • Secure with Lock Ring: Manually thread the lock ring clockwise (usually) until it contacts the pump assembly. Using the spanner wrench or punch/hammer technique, turn the lock ring CLOCKWISE until it is fully seated and tight. Do not overtighten, but ensure it's snug. Listen/feel for the ring dropping into its locking groove.

5. Reconnect Fuel Lines & Wiring:

  • Connect Fuel Lines: Carefully snap the fuel line quick-connects back together until you hear/feel them click fully engaged. If threaded, tighten connections finger tight plus 1/4 to 1/2 turn. Do not overtighten plastic fittings.
  • Reconnect Electrical: Plug in all connectors firmly. Ensure correct orientation.

6. Reassemble the Vehicle:

  • Reinstall Access Cover: Place the service cover back over the fuel pump and secure with screws.
  • Reinstall Carpet & Rear Seat: Ensure carpet is flat and smooth. Press the rear seat cushion back down firmly onto its retaining clips until it latches securely.

7. Priming, Leak Check & Final Steps:

  • Reconnect Battery: Reconnect the NEGATIVE battery terminal.
  • Prime the System: Turn the ignition key to the "ON" position (DO NOT start) for 2-3 seconds. You should hear the fuel pump run and build pressure. Turn the key back to "OFF." Repeat this "ON/OFF" cycle 2-3 times to fully prime the fuel system.
  • Leak Check: Visually inspect the top of the new pump assembly and all fuel line connections while cycling the key and after starting. Look for ANY sign of fuel seepage. Use a mirror if needed. NO LEAKS ARE ACCEPTABLE. If leaks are found, IMMEDIATELY turn the ignition OFF, disconnect the battery, and recheck connections and the gasket.
  • Start the Engine: Assuming no leaks, attempt to start the engine. It may take slightly longer cranking the first time as air is purged. If it starts, let it idle. Listen for unusual noises. Observe the fuel gauge operation.
  • Final Road Test: Once idling smoothly and leak-free, take a short test drive. Confirm normal acceleration behavior, no hesitation, no stalling, and that the check engine light (if previously on for fuel issues) goes out.

Post-Replacement Checks & Troubleshooting

  • Confirm Fuel Pressure: While not mandatory, verifying fuel pressure with a gauge after replacement provides peace of mind.
  • Check Fuel Gauge Accuracy: Drive the car until near empty (safely), refuel, and ensure the gauge reads full. If inaccurate, the level sender component might be faulty or incorrectly installed during pump motor replacement.
  • Persistent Issues: If problems continue:
    • Double-check ALL electrical connections and fuses/relays.
    • Recheck for fuel leaks with strong attention to detail.
    • Verify the correct pump part number was installed for your specific Civic year and engine.
    • Consider using a scan tool to recheck for trouble codes and monitor fuel pressure PID if supported.

OEM vs. Aftermarket: Making the Right Choice

Investing in a genuine Honda (OEM) fuel pump assembly offers the highest assurance of perfect fitment, durability, and compatibility with the existing fuel system calibration. However, they are significantly more expensive. Reputable aftermarket brands (like Denso - often the original manufacturer for Honda, ACDelco, Bosch, Delphi, Carter) can offer excellent reliability at a lower cost. Avoid obscure budget brands – fuel pump failure risks costly strandings and potential damage. Read reviews specific to Civic applications before purchasing an aftermarket unit.
